A Postgraduate Certificate in Nanomedicine Techniques provides specialized training in the cutting-edge field of nanotechnology applied to medicine. The program equips students with practical skills and theoretical knowledge essential for careers in this rapidly expanding sector.
Learning outcomes typically include a comprehensive understanding of nanoscale materials, their synthesis, and characterization. Students gain proficiency in various nanomedicine techniques, such as drug delivery systems, diagnostics, and imaging using nanoparticles. The curriculum often incorporates advanced microscopy and spectroscopy techniques.
The duration of a Postgraduate Certificate in Nanomedicine Techniques varies depending on the institution, but generally ranges from a few months to a year, often delivered part-time to accommodate working professionals. This flexible structure makes it accessible to individuals seeking to enhance their skillset within their existing careers.
